A non-dispersive infrared (NDIR) sensor has a detector that measures how much infrared light of a specific wavelength is absorbed by the surrounding air. This measurement is then used to calculate the concentration of a specific gas. Read more ...

There are two directions toward higher spatial coverage of air quality monitoring. The first one is to massively deploy low-cost air pollution monitoring sensors in the areas of interest. The second one is to use mobile measurement platforms, instead of fixed stations, to perform air pollution ...
